  4. The Unchained Goddess is an early examination of what weather is and how it works. Made nearly 50 years before Al Gore’s An Inconvenient Truth , this pioneering and entertaining documentary, part of the Bell Science Series, reveals that scientists have known for over two generations about the dangers of global warming, while politicians and ...
